利用Oracle数据库进行模糊查询的实践(oracle的模糊查询)
## 一、Oracle数据库的简介
Oracle 是一种关系型数据库管理系统,它将表、索引、视图、存储过程、触发器、等作为一个整体(即逻辑结构)来存储。它具有稳定性好、性能高、安全可靠等特点,是存储大量企业级应用数据的最佳选择。
## 二、Oracle数据库模糊查询
Oracle模糊查询是一种常用的数据库查询技术,它允许查询者使用模糊模式来查询记录,而无需提供详细的搜索条件。以下是一些可以实现的常用的模糊查询形式:
– 模糊匹配:
“`sql
SELECT * FROM table_name WHERE col_name LIKE ‘%Key_words%’;
- 精确匹配:
```sqlSELECT * FROM table_name WHERE col_name LIKE 'Key_words';
– 范围查询:
“`sql
SELECT * FROM table_name WHERE col_name >= start_val AND col_name
- 模糊搜索优先:
```sqlSELECT * FROM table_name WHERE col_name LIKE 'Key_words%';
## 三、示例代码
以下是一个实际的示例,这段代码从EMPLOYEE表中检索名字以“And”开头的员工。
“`sql
SELECT *
FROM Employee
WHERE NAME LIKE ‘And%’;
## 四、推荐Oracle数据库的模糊查询可以极大地提高查询的精确性,节省大量的查询时间。在实际的开发中,Oracle的模糊查询可以体现出大量的优势,也有助于我们准确检索出我们需要的结果。